Season and Care of Dumbcane and Candytuft

Season and care of Dumbcane and Candytuft is important to know. While considering everything about Dumbcane and Candytuft Care, growing season is an essential factor. Dumbcane season is Spring, Summer, Fall and Winter and Candytuft season is Spring, Summer, Fall and Winter. The type of soil for Dumbcane is Loam, Sand and for Candytuft is Loam, Sand while the PH of soil for Dumbcane is Acidic, Neutral and for Candytuft is Neutral, Alkaline.

Care of Dumbcane and Candytuft

Care of Dumbcane and Candytuft include pruning, fertilizers, watering etc. Dumbcane pruning is done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ves and Candytuft pruning is done Prune in flowering season,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ves. In summer Dumbcane need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water. Whereas, in summer Candytuft need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water.
